HomeMy Public PortalAboutORD03573 14628o 3573. AN ORDINANCE PFERSCRIBING REGULATIONS FOR FIRE PREVENTIOM AND PROTECTION IN CONIfECTION WITH DRY CLEANERG. BE IT ORDAINED BY THE CO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F JEFFERSON AS FOLLOWSs Section 1. For the purpose of this ordinance aXI dry cleaning or dying business is defined to be the business of gleaning or dying cloth, clothes, feathers or any sort of fabrics or textiles by the use of carbon bisulphide, gasoline, naptha, benzine, benzole or other light petroleum or coal tar products, or infl.amable liquids or cleaning, or dying by processes known as dry cleaning and dying where inflamable volatile substahces are used. Section 2. No building used for dry cleaning, dying 6r drying purposed shall be located within ten feet of any other building unless seperated therefrom by an unpierced fire wall. All rooms or structures used or tb be used for the purpose of the business of dry cleaning or dying, as above defined, shall have masonery or concrete walls and reinforced concrete or equivalent roof, and not exceed one story in height, and shall be without basement,oellar or open apace, below the ground floor. If, due to local conditiond, it is desirable to vent possible explosions upward the roof shall be of light construction and of incombustible material. No dry cleaning building shall be used for any occupancy other than dry clea,niri'g, dying and reclaiming gasoline. All exterior openings in walls shall be provided with standard wire glass in metal frame and sash, fire doors and fire shutters. Section 3. There shall be no direct sewer connection with such dry cleaning and dying rooms or structure, and the floor of the same shall be of concrete construction, laid not lower than the surface of the earth surrounding the wall. Section 4. For venyilating in dry cleaning and dying rooms, vent openings, of at least 20 sq.in. shall be provided at the floor and roof leve. The vent at roof level shall be directly above the vent at the floor level. The vents shall be near each machine and opposite to any door or any other air inlet. Each vent shall be covered with a 12 by 12 mesh wire screens Section 5. One foam type hand chemical extinguisher, shall, be provide& for each 200 sq. feet: of floor space. Section 6. At the xlose of the days operations all liqufdo contained in washers, extractors, stills or otherwise, shall be returned to underground tanks, the location of all. tanks buried or otherwise, and their contents and hazards pt shall be plainly marked by signs as approved byl.:the chief of the Fire Deoartment. The cleaning of floors with inf lamable liquids is hereby prdhibited. Section 7. No steam boiler, furnace or steam generator, or heating device, exposed fire nor other spark emitting device shall be allowed in any washing, dying 6r distilling room, or in line with vapor travel therefrom. Section S. All artificial lighting shall be by incandescent electric lights in keyless sock eta, enclosed in vapor-proff globes with control switch outside. All electric wiring and wquipment,including motors shall be in accordance with the requirments of the "National Electriea cal Code" as approved bj; the American Standadds Association, Section 9. All machines, pipes, bearings and shafting shall be properly grounded Section loo All drying rooms, if under the same roof as the dry cleaning an4 dyeing rooms, must be seperated from such rooms by a fire-resistive wall. The entrance of such drying room or rooms shall be provided with standard self-closing doors, or have only an outside entrance. Means for the ventilation of such drying room shall conform to the conditions provided in relating to dry cleaning and dyeing rooms and the pravidions for fire extinguishment must be complied with. If the drying room be a seperate building, it must conform in all respects 68 construction and equipment to the t,.:. conditiond named relative to dry cleaning and dyeing rooms as above described. Section 11. All dpy cleaning rooms shall be provide with at least two exits remote from each other.
